Instructionguidance
Instructionguidance refers to systems, practices, and standards for providing users or autonomous agents with clear, actionable instructions and contextual guidance to perform tasks effectively and safely. It combines design of instructions with mechanisms to deliver, monitor, and adapt guidance throughout a task.
